Thanks for your response. I’m seeing differences in subtype A and B in terms of aggressiveness. This DECIPHER report doesn’t appear to distinguish the two. Appreciate your help!
Thanks again
Looking at ASCO post from May 2017, say luminal B carries a worse overall prognosis than A and basal but B responds best to post op ADT. Kind of a mixed bag. That said, DECIPHER won’t tell me what mine is. Hmmm.
